Jenkins is a popular open source, self-contained, Java-based Continuous Integration and Continuous Delivery (CI/CD) tool. Robust Java support on Arm makes it easy for developers to install and use Jenkins on Arm-based machines.

Learn more

Jenkins has support for over one thousand plugins and a robust user community. The most common deployment scenario for Jenkins is on-premises (on-prem), where code is hosted in-house. Developers can natively test their software applications for Arm architectures by installing and running Jenkins on Arm-based machines.


Access

Open source communities can submit a request for access to Arm hardware through the WorksOnArm initiative and can install Jenkins to start building, testing, and deploying their applications.

Learn more

Ecosystem

Several open source projects are using Jenkins CI, supporting multi-architecture builds, including builds using the Arm architecture. Some notable projects include Kata-containers, Bigtop, FD.IO/VPP, AdoptOpenJDK, and OpenHPC.

Learn more

Docker support

Developers can install a Docker image containing a full Jenkins working environment on their AArch64 hardware through the Jenkins4eval Docker Hub page.

Learn more

Resources


Community Forums

Answered Arm64 Long Format Translation Table Walk
  • Memory Management Unit (MMU)
  • Arm64
0 votes 209 views 2 replies Latest 23 hours ago by angeld Answer this
Suggested answer Apply Low pass filter using CMSIS 0 votes 75 views 1 replies Latest yesterday by fixxxer Answer this
Answered Where can I find more information regarding CI/CD support for AArch64? 0 votes 475 views 5 replies Latest 5 days ago by Eric Van Hensbergen Answer this
Answered Is there documentation somewhere to help folks develop their own UEFI/EBBR/SBBR to get rid of U-Boot?
  • Raspberry Pi
  • Server Base Boot Requirements (SBBR)
  • AArch64
  • U-Boot
  • UEFI
0 votes 241 views 2 replies Latest 6 days ago by poddingue Answer this
Suggested answer Using Geppetto Design Tools for Infrastructure Solutions
  • EDA & tools
  • System Design
  • Edge Computing
  • Internet of Things (IoT)
0 votes 262 views 1 replies Latest 7 days ago by fixxxer Answer this
Answered Are there any standard boot protocols for Edge and IoT devices? 0 votes 164 views 1 replies Latest 7 days ago by fixxxer Answer this
Answered Arm64 Long Format Translation Table Walk Latest 23 hours ago by angeld 2 replies 209 views
Suggested answer Apply Low pass filter using CMSIS Latest yesterday by fixxxer 1 replies 75 views
Answered Where can I find more information regarding CI/CD support for AArch64? Latest 5 days ago by Eric Van Hensbergen 5 replies 475 views
Answered Is there documentation somewhere to help folks develop their own UEFI/EBBR/SBBR to get rid of U-Boot? Latest 6 days ago by poddingue 2 replies 241 views
Suggested answer Using Geppetto Design Tools for Infrastructure Solutions Latest 7 days ago by fixxxer 1 replies 262 views
Answered Are there any standard boot protocols for Edge and IoT devices? Latest 7 days ago by fixxxer 1 replies 164 views